Output 50c16246f71937ce0324ddaa298d31520a70cf9921fd86e87633771c9e5fd66c:1

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90d36581f7a31c3cd35de263295ea53d907dc9e6 OP_EQUAL
address
3EtnUFiufthD4c83NfkEQQK988ii66aWzL
transaction
50c16246f71937ce0324ddaa298d31520a70cf9921fd86e87633771c9e5fd66c
spent
true